Hobo Stockholm Stockholm, Sweden, has established itself as a vibrant cornerstone of the city’s nightlife scene, particularly within the bustling Brunkebergstorg area. Originally opening its doors in the early 2000s, this venue quickly gained a reputation for its eclectic club nights and commitment to showcasing cutting-edge electronic music. Over the years, Hobo has undergone several structural updates, maintaining its gritty, underground vibe while enhancing its sound systems and lighting to keep pace with the evolving club culture in Stockholm.

Its reputation is built on a rich history of hosting both local talents and international stars, making it a favorite among dance music enthusiasts and a staple on SESH’s listings. The club’s reputation for curated lineups and immersive experiences has cemented its status as a key player in Stockholm’s nightlife, especially for those seeking authentic and innovative electronic music experiences. Throughout its history, Hobo Stockholm has welcomed a diverse array of performers, from rising stars to established icons.

Among the most memorable are Thandi Draai, whose energetic sets have captivated audiences; Daniel Wang, renowned for his deep house and disco influences; and Comik Sans, a favorite for his experimental approach to electronic sounds. The venue has also hosted influential figures like Pedrodollar and Tender T, who continue to push the boundaries of dance music. Local talents such as Forsberg, Samo DJ, and Olof Uhlin have contributed to the club’s reputation for nurturing Stockholm’s vibrant electronic scene, while international acts like Clara Gyökeres and Nassim Mehran have helped elevate Hobo’s profile on the global stage.

Capacity

The capacity of Hobo Stockholm is 300.
